Возможен ли этот код XAML? - PullRequest
       0

Возможен ли этот код XAML?

0 голосов
/ 05 февраля 2011

У меня есть приложение silverlight, которое я стараюсь сохранить как можно более MVVM. Я пытаюсь установить текстовый текст страницы из статического ресурса на странице (чтобы я мог ссылаться на статический ресурс позже в сетке данных). Но у меня проблемы с тем, чтобы заставить это работать. Возможен ли следующий код?

<navigation:Page.Resources>
    <local:ProposalViewModel x:Key="viewModel" />
</navigation:Page.Resources>
<navigation:Page.DataContext>
    <!-- Binding to the viewmodel exposed from 'viewModel' -->
</navigation:Page.DataContext>

Есть ли какое-то утверждение, которое я могу использовать, чтобы вставить в привязку Page.DataContext, чтобы он указывал на тот же экземпляр, что и статический ресурс?

1 Ответ

0 голосов
/ 05 февраля 2011

Разобрался:

<Binding Source="{StaticResource viewModel}" />

Надеюсь, это кому-нибудь поможет.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...